The uMover® is a smart and usability-focused 3-wheel electrical vehicle for transporting people over shorter indoor and outdoor distances (0,5-5 km). It has been developed by us, DTU spinout CJ Company IVS, whom have built the uMover® upon a future mobility concept proposed by Continental AG (CAG). The uMover® targets employees who need to travel frequently within shorter distances, enabling them to become more efficient at work by easing their way of travel and reducing their travel time substantially. The uMover® will be a superior work-environment travel solution, as it – due to its smart design – offers the flexible advantages of walking, but with the similar speed and ease as driving a car or a bike. Drawbacks of the solutions in the market today are high prices, space requirements (especially for cars), no compliance with traffic regulations and laws and poor safety control (limiting the indoor application possibilities). Through cooperation with DTU and CAG we have been able to complete a full proof-of-concept and develop several of the unique mechanical components and are now in the detailing phase of the mechanical and electrical construction for a scale-up of the uMover®.
